The Major Project of the New York State Elks Association is the Home Service Program of the Cerebral Palsy Associations of New York State

As it was at its conception, the Home Service Program continues to be among the most unique programs serving people with disabilities in the United States. First, the program represents a powerful demonstration of active collaboration between a fraternal order, whose mission encompasses volunteerism and community service, and a statewide not-for-profit advocacy and provider agency. Second, the Home Service Program is New York's single largest information and referral service with a significant percentage of the funding from charitable contributions. 

The program provides direct services to adults and children with disabilities and their families in their home communities. This dynamic effort has resulted in a significant improvement in the quality of life of citizens with disabilities and their families throughout the communities of New York State. 

Services

Since the primary objective of the Home Service Program is to provide individualized services, its staff travel thousands of  miles throughout New York State to assist persons with disabilities and their families. They provide referral for appropriate evaluation and program services, advocacy, counseling, follow-up, and program development.

When you give to the Elks National Foundation, you’re doing more than funding the Elks National Drug Awareness and "Hoop Shoot" programs. You’re doing more than supporting the Community Investments Program and providing Emergency Educational Grants to the children of deceased or totally disabled Elks. You’re doing more than maintaining the Elks Veterans Memorial.

You're doing all that, and you're supporting Elkdom in our state through the New York State Major Projects, Inc.  Your donations to the Elks National Foundation during the 2006-07 Lodge year resulted in 169% of that donation being returned to the NYS Major Project.

During the 2006-07 Lodge year, the Elks of New York donated $272,740.27 to the Elks National Foundation. This year, the Foundation will give back the following:

State Charities Grant:
Special Projects Grant:
Bonus Grant:
$156,940.00
$114,540.00
$44,380.00
These grants help fund your state's major charitable project, as well as other philanthropic projects. Portions of these grants will also support our state's Drug Awareness Program, Hoop Shoot, Soccer Shoot and educational programs.
Most Valuable Student:
Legacy Award:
 
$100,000.00
$18,000.00
ENF will award a total of 25 "Most Valuable Student" scholarships to high school seniors from New York State. (Click here to check out New York State recipients.) In addition, New York will award up to 18 Legacy scholarships to children, grandchildren stepchildren of Elks. (Click here to check out New York State recipients.)
National Veterans
Service Commission:

 

$27,120.00
 
These funds will help provide aid and comfort to hospitalized veterans in New York State.
Grand Total: $460,980.00

That's a ratio of 1.690 for every dollar the Foundation received from New York state last year.

Since inception in 1928 through March 31, 2007, the Foundation has granted a total of $11,864,166.67 to our state, compared with our state's total donations of $8,597,423.67. That's a ratio of 1.380 for every dollar the Foundation has received from our state.

The Foundation's past support includes:

  • $4,615,853.00 in State Charities Grants
  • $1,268,725.00 in Special Projects Grants
  • $2,265,866.34 in "Most Valuable Student" Scholarships
  • $2,283,669.48 in Emergency Educational Grants to the children of deceased or totally disabled Elks
